Transaction 62fb4ce49d71dbed79da3200ad0c6788edd4090c32f9ff49f16cd9e4903ec600

2 Input
2 Outputs
  • 62fb4ce49d71dbed79da3200ad0c6788edd4090c32f9ff49f16cd9e4903ec600:0
  • value  50000000
    address  36riy5Goriy9f1z7Tj6vVHhHL3Sk2qjU1Z
  • 62fb4ce49d71dbed79da3200ad0c6788edd4090c32f9ff49f16cd9e4903ec600:1
  • value  17886428
    address  3CmdfAZjG46TTpHS6BDEdgr1PLnwNBDhPW